The Federal Authorities has flagged off the cost N585 million launch positive for 4,000 inmates as a part of its effort to decongest the correctional facility within the nation.
This was disclosed by the Minister of Inside, Olubunmi Tunji-Ojo, on Saturday whereas flagging off the initiative at Kuje jail, in Abuja.
Tunji-Ojo mentioned that inmates who’ve fines not exceeding N1 million are certified to profit from the ministry’s initiative. In accordance with him, the variety of these inmates is about 4,068.
He mentioned the initiative will promote the decongestion of the correctional facility and mitigate towards overdue detention of inmates as a result of lack of bail funds.
- “It’s with nice pleasure that I stand with you at present to flag off the discharge of 4,068 inmates sentenced to varied phrases of imprisonment with the choice of positive and compensation in custodial standing nationwide. That is in a bid to decongest custodial centres in addition to make prepared correct reformation and rehabilitation of offenders to happen.
- “As of yesterday, the 17th of November 2023, there have been about 8804 inmates in 253 custodial amenities nationwide with a complete put in capability of lower than 50,000. It reveals that our custodial centres are overcrowded, necessitating this initiative we’re flagging off at present,” he mentioned.
Moreover, the Minister additionally famous that the federal government won’t be funding this system by itself, however will likely be funded by way of a Company Social Accountability (CSR) initiative from non-public sector gamers and philanthropists nationwide.
- “Many of the inmates are indigents who can not afford to pay their positive languishing in custody. The whole fund of N585 million was raised by cooperate our bodies as Company Social Accountability (CSR) for this function. Therefore, all inmates in custodial centres who’ve fines or compensation not exceeding 1 million are certified and can profit from this gesture. As well as, we’re additionally offering every of them a stipend to allow them to face of their neighborhood,” he added.
Backstory
Earlier in October, the Minister of Inside confirmed that the federal authorities can pay N500 million as a bail positive for 4,000 inmates in custodial amenities whose bail time period doesn’t exceed N1 million.
He confirmed this whereas that includes on Come up TV.
He assured that the fines can be cleared and the inmates can be launched within the subsequent 4 weeks.
The minister added that the ministry pulled the funds collectively by way of “coping with the non-public sector by way of CSR”.
